Transaction 87c20ff44382265b35ae878ae341303ff972a3c31af50f114deef064544f1ca4
1 Input
2 Outputs
- 87c20ff44382265b35ae878ae341303ff972a3c31af50f114deef064544f1ca4:0
- 87c20ff44382265b35ae878ae341303ff972a3c31af50f114deef064544f1ca4:1
value 1000000
address 34nLHLvSXr59iWDjPRYV3h6Dd4WSfMDznC
value 1891186
address 15JNzutHqEALQoMheBKBVMRNNHK9KcseCb